Understanding Rehabonesia and its Challenges
Rehabonesia, a relatively new term, describes the situation where individuals recovering from substance abuse experience a profound sense of void after leaving a structured rehabilitation environment. Many individuals find the transition from the intensive care and support of rehab to the everyday life incredibly challenging . This can manifest as emotions of isolation, anxiety, depression, and a heightened risk to relapse. The challenges are multifaceted; they include managing daily responsibilities, rebuilding connections , finding purpose in life, and sustaining a commitment to sobriety.
- Limited Support Systems: Lack of ongoing backing from peers and professionals.
- Financial Instability : Difficulty securing employment and managing finances.
- Social Influences : Encountering triggers and temptations within the environment.
- Internal Struggles : Dealing with unresolved issues and underlying mental emotional concerns.

Easing into Rehabonesia: Guidance for a Smooth Change
Leaving recovery can feel like entering a whole new realm, often referred to as “Rehabonesia.” The transition can be difficult, but with careful planning and support, you can navigate this period effectively. Make sure to establishing a reliable routine, including healthy habits like regular activity and balanced meals. Reach out to your loved ones – friends, family, or a professional – for encouragement. Don't hesitate to seeking additional guidance if you face setbacks or feel overwhelmed. Remember, grace is key, both with yourself and the journey of readjustment to everyday life.
